Springfield offers many options for those wishing for the convenience of condo living.
- Downtown offers Classical Condos, Mulberry House, Kimball Towers, MacIntosh, and others.
- Forest Park features the sought after Georgetown Condominium Complex on the Longmeadow Line.
- East Forest Park has Manor Court's 157 Co-Op Complex.
- Sixteen Acres features three complexes in one with Hampden East, Hampden Gate, and Hampden Meadows.
At the heart of Hampden County is the Commonwealth of Massachusetts’ third largest city: Springfield. Home to more than 150,000 residents, it prides itself on being the "City of First" as well as the "City of Homes." Springfield offers residents and visitors alike gems like the Naismith Memorial Basketball Hall of Fame, the Armory, the Quadrangle (home to several museums), and Symphony Hall. In addition, MGM Springfield has added a world-class casino, providing many wonderful entertainment options. The recently renovated Union Station helps consolidate the mass transit into and out of the city. There’s a lot happening in the “City of Homes,” and with its relatively affordable housing compared to many surrounding communities, it’s certainly a great spot to call home.
